Enterprise Products Partners L.P. is the largest publicly traded partnership and a leading North American provider of energy services. Headquartered in Houston, Texas, Enterprise Products and its affiliates have over 6,500 employees. Enterprise's large integrated, geographical portfolio of assets provides multiple opportunities to grow through internal growth projects and through acquisitions. Enterprise service offerings include onshore and offshore energy gathering, processing, storage, fractionation, terminalling, transportation and marketing for crude oil, natural gas, natural gas liquids and refined products. The primary focus of this IT Senior Desktop Support Specialist is to provide a combination of project management, technical coordination, and execution of operational support initiatives at an executive level. This technician will be the single point of contact for all IT related issues at listed sites above and will work closely with the supervisor to ensure all standards are defined and well documented. The desktop support specialist will take ownership for all IT issues, concerns and will ensure the appropriate escalations during an outage. The specialist will ensure that the root causes of IT issues are understood and addressed.

Other respon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

• Interact, build and maintain strong relationships with all levels of the Family Business

• Install and troubleshoot Microsoft Windows XP/Windows 7 operating systems and standard business applications, including desktop systems, associated peripherals, and verification of operation. Experience with Apple devices is a plus but not required

• Work with other IT groups to rollout hardware and software upgrades, implement new equipment and services, and assist with new product testing and special projects

• Provide current communication and assist in the execution of IT initiatives that might impact the respective assigned sites

• Develop and maintain up-to-date PC and accessories inventory and promote IT standards for their assigned sites

• Respond to phone and e-mail inquiries that are placed to the supervisor or technician and directly interact with customers to resolve local and network related issues

• Follow up with customers to ensure problems are resolved successfully and satisfactorily

• Provide IT training to customers to ensure successful use of IT equipment

• Document and revise all resolutions to be updated in IT knowledge base

• Be able to manage projects and heavy caseload while responding to customers request in a high priority fashion

• Work a flexible schedule and provide after hours support on an on call basis

• Follow corporate IT Security Policies

• Travel expectation: 75% travel
